Python List()函数的功能和用法介绍
Python List()函数的功能和用法介绍
Python是一种十分流行的编程语言,提供了许多内建函数来帮助开发者进行各种操作。其中之一就是List()函数,它是Python中最常用且最重要的数据结构之一。本文将详细介绍List()函数的功能和用法。
1. List()函数简介
List()函数是Python中用于创建一个列表对象的内建函数。列表是一种有序、可变、可重复的数据结构,可以存储任意类型的元素。使用列表,我们可以方便地对一组数据进行管理和操作。
2. 创建列表
要创建一个列表,只需使用List()函数,并将要存储在列表中的元素作为参数传递给函数。
例如:
list1 = list([1, 2, 3, 4, 5])
list2 = list(["apple", "banana", "orange"])
上述代码中,list1是一个包含整型元素的列表,而list2是一个包含字符串元素的列表。通过将元素作为参数传递给List()函数,我们可以创建这些列表。
3. 列表的索引和切片
列表中的元素是有序的,每个元素都有一个唯一的索引值,从0开始递增。可以使用索引来访问列表中的元素。
例如:
list1 = [1, 2, 3, 4, 5]
print(list1[0]) # 输出:1
print(list1[2]) # 输出:3
在上述代码中,list1是一个包含整数元素的列表。通过指定索引0和索引2,我们分别访问了列表中的第一个和第三个元素。
除了单个元素的访问,还可以使用切片操作来获取列表中的一部分元素。
例如:
list1 = [1, 2, 3, 4, 5]
print(list1[1:4]) # 输出:[2, 3, 4]
上述代码中,通过使用切片操作list1[1:4],我们获取了列表中索引为1到3的元素(不包括索引4)。
4. 列表的常用操作
List()函数创建的列表提供了一系列常用的操作方法,下面介绍几个常见的操作。
a. 添加元素
list1 = [1, 2, 3]
list1.append(4)
print(list1) # 输出:[1, 2, 3, 4]
通过调用append()方法,我们向列表的末尾添加一个新元素。
b. 删除元素
list1 = [1, 2, 3, 4]
list1.remove(3)
print(list1) # 输出:[1, 2, 4]
通过调用remove()方法,并指定要删除的元素,我们可以从列表中删除指定的元素。
c. 修改元素
list1 = [1, 2, 3, 4]
list1[2] = 5
print(list1) # 输出:[1, 2, 5, 4]
通过更改列表中指定索引的元素的值,我们可以修改列表中的元素。
d. 列表长度
list1 = [1, 2, 3, 4]
length = len(list1)
print(length) # 输出:4
可以使用len()函数来获取列表的长度,即列表中元素的个数。
5. 总结
List()函数是Python中非常重要的一个内建函数,用于创建列表对象。列表是一种有序、可变、可重复的数据结构,可以存储任意类型的元素。通过List()函数以及列表提供的各种操作方法,我们可以方便地使用列表进行数据管理和操作。
在实际编程中,掌握List()函数的功能和用法对于处理数据集合是至关重要的。希望本文提供的介绍能够帮助您更好地理解和使用List()函数。
上一篇